Understanding Game Variety and Selection
One of the most crucial aspects of any online casino, including those similar to casino winplace, is the diversity of games offered. A wide selection ensures that players with varying tastes and preferences can find something to enjoy. Traditional casino staples like blackjack, roulette, and baccarat are almost always present, often in multiple variations. Blackjack, for example, might be offered in classic, European, or multi-hand formats, each with slightly different rules and payout structures. Roulette similarly offers American, European, and French versions, each differing in the presence and placement of the zero(s) which affects the house edge. Beyond these classics, you'll typically find a vast array of slot games, ranging from simple three-reel classics to complex five-reel video slots with immersive themes and bonus features.
The emergence of live dealer games has revolutionized the online casino experience, bringing a level of realism and interactivity previously unavailable. These games feature live video streams of human dealers conducting games in real-time, allowing players to interact with them and other players through chat functions. This creates a more social and engaging atmosphere, closely mimicking the experience of playing in a brick-and-mortar casino. Furthermore, many online casinos now offer specialty games like keno, bingo, and scratch cards, providing even more options for players to explore. The quality of the software providers powering these games is also a critical factor, with leading developers like Microgaming, NetEnt, and Playtech renowned for their innovative designs, high-quality graphics, and fair gameplay.
The Role of Random Number Generators (RNGs)
Ensuring fairness and randomness in online casino games is paramount. This is where Random Number Generators (RNGs) come into play. RNGs are sophisticated algorithms that produce sequences of numbers which determine the outcome of each game. Reputable online casinos utilize certified RNGs that are regularly audited by independent testing agencies to verify their fairness and impartiality. These agencies, such as eCOGRA and iTech Labs, employ rigorous testing procedures to ensure that the RNGs are producing truly random results. The results of these audits are typically published on the casino's website, providing transparency and reassurance to players. A trustworthy casino will always prioritize the integrity of its games and be open about its RNG certification.
| Game Type | Typical House Edge | Strategy Impact |
|---|---|---|
| Blackjack (Basic Strategy) | 0.5% – 1% | Significant. Using optimal strategy reduces the house edge dramatically. |
| Roulette (European) | 2.7% | Limited. Strategies like Martingale are often risky and don't guarantee wins. |
| Slots | 2% – 10% (variable) | Minimal. Slots are largely based on luck. |
| Baccarat | 1.06% (Banker Bet) | Limited. Betting on the Banker offers the lowest house edge. |
Understanding the house edge associated with different games is essential for making informed decisions. The house edge represents the statistical advantage the casino has over the player, expressed as a percentage of each bet. A lower house edge means a better chance of winning in the long run. While some games offer opportunities for players to reduce the house edge through skillful play, like blackjack with basic strategy, others, such as slots, are primarily based on luck.

Understanding Wagering Requirements
Wagering requirements are expressed as a multiple of the bonus amount. For example, a bonus with a 30x wagering requirement means that you must wager 30 times the bonus amount before you can withdraw any winnings. So, if you receive a $100 bonus with a 30x wagering requirement, you must wager a total of $3000 before you can cash out. Different games contribute differently towards meeting the wagering requirements. Typically, slots contribute 100%, while table games like blackjack and roulette may only contribute 10% or 20%. This means that you'll need to wager significantly more on table games to clear the bonus requirements. Always factor in these contributions when evaluating the value of a bonus.

Responsible Gambling Practices
Engaging in online gambling should always be approached responsibly. It's essential to treat it as a form of entertainment, rather than a source of income. Setting a budget and sticking to it is paramount, and never chasing losses in an attempt to recoup funds. Recognizing the signs of problem gambling is also crucial. These may include spending more time and money than intended, lying to others about your gambling habits, or feeling restless or irritable when trying to cut back. If you or someone you know is struggling with problem gambling, there are numerous resources available to provide support and assistance.
Many online casinos offer tools to help players manage their gambling habits, such as deposit limits, loss limits, and self-exclusion options. Deposit limits allow you to restrict the amount of money you can deposit into your account within a specific timeframe. Loss limits allow you to set a maximum amount you're willing to lose during a session. Self-exclusion allows you to temporarily or permanently ban yourself from accessing the casino's services. Utilizing these tools can provide an extra layer of protection and help you stay in control of your gambling. Remember, responsible gambling is about enjoying the experience while minimizing the risks.
Available Support Resources
Numerous organizations are dedicated to providing support and assistance to individuals struggling with problem gambling. The National Council on Problem Gambling (NCPG) offers a helpline, online chat, and a directory of local resources. GamCare, a UK-based organization, provides similar services, including a national helpline and online support groups. Gamblers Anonymous (GA) offers a twelve-step program for individuals seeking to overcome their gambling addiction. These resources provide a safe and confidential space to seek help and connect with others who understand the challenges of problem gambling.
